Slab scissor lifts have established themselves as indispensable equipment within industrial and construction landscapes, enabling safe and efficient elevation of personnel, tools, and materials to variable working heights. With a robust scissor mechanism that offers stability and precision, these machines bridge the gap between ground-level tasks and elevated operations across a broad spectrum of applications. Operators rely on them to execute maintenance, installation, and assembly tasks while adhering to stringent safety standards and operational protocols.

Over recent years, stakeholders have demanded enhancements in performance, environmental compliance, and total cost of operation, propelling manufacturers to innovate in powertrain design, control systems, and ergonomic features. Advancements in electric and hybrid propulsion have addressed noise and emission concerns, while improved hydraulic and mechanical systems have boosted lifting speed and duty cycles. As a result, insights into supply chain resiliency, component standardization, and value chain integration have become critical for market participants aiming to maintain a competitive edge.

In parallel, digital integration through telematics, predictive maintenance, and remote diagnostics has emerged as a priority for fleet operators seeking to minimize downtime and optimize asset utilization. Data-driven insights generated by onboard sensors allow for proactive decision making, extending equipment lifecycle and reducing unplanned maintenance expenditures. As technology adoption accelerates, interoperability with enterprise asset management platforms has evolved into a differentiator for both providers and end users.

Unveiling Pivotal Shifts in Slab Scissor Lifts Driven by Digitization, Sustainability Trends, and Innovation in Powertrains Shaping Industry Transformation

The slab scissor lifts landscape is undergoing a profound transformation as digitization, sustainability imperatives, and powertrain innovation converge to reshape product capabilities and user expectations. Connectivity solutions, including telematics and Internet of Things platforms, are enabling real-time performance monitoring and predictive maintenance scheduling. This digital overlay reduces unplanned downtime and enhances safety compliance by providing remote access to machine diagnostics and usage metrics. Consequently, manufacturers and fleet operators are collaborating to embed advanced sensors, data analytics, and cloud-based management tools into next-generation solutions.

Environmental stewardship has emerged as a critical driver, with emissions regulations, noise restrictions, and carbon reduction goals influencing both product design and procurement strategies. Electric lifts powered by lead acid and lithium ion battery systems now command attention, while hybrid variants that integrate parallel and series architectures offer a balanced compromise between extended runtime and reduced environmental footprint. Environmental considerations extend beyond power source to encompass material selection, product recyclability, and circular economy principles throughout the equipment lifecycle.

In addition, industry stakeholders are embracing modular design philosophies to accelerate time to market and tailor configurations for diverse applications, from confined indoor facilities to expansive construction sites. Collaboration between component suppliers, software developers, and service providers is fostering integrated ecosystems that deliver seamless user experiences and value-added services. As a result, the slab scissor lifts sector is evolving from a purely mechanical heritage into a digitally enabled, eco-conscious, and interconnected domain where innovation and sustainability coalesce to define future growth trajectories.

Assessing the Far-Reaching Effects of United States Tariffs Enacted in 2025 on Supply Chains, Cost Structures, and Market Competitiveness in Slab Scissor Lifts

The introduction of new tariff measures by the United States in 2025 has introduced a critical inflection point for global slab scissor lift supply chains and cost frameworks. These trade measures, targeting imported components and finished units, have compelled manufacturers to reexamine sourcing strategies and evaluate alternative production footprints. For suppliers dependent on offshore manufacturing for hydraulic cylinders, electrical components, and structural steel, duty shocks have resulted in elevated landed costs and tighter margins. Amid this backdrop, import substitution and local content strategies have gained renewed urgency.

Supply chain realignment efforts are under way as original equipment manufacturers explore nearshoring opportunities and diversify their supplier bases to mitigate tariff exposure. While this reorientation may alleviate certain cost pressures over time, transition expenses related to qualification, tooling adaptations, and logistics realignment create short-term operational burdens. At the same time, downstream stakeholders, including rental companies and end users, are experiencing adjustments in equipment acquisition costs that necessitate refined capital budgeting and acquisition planning.

In response, industry participants are deploying targeted measures such as strategic procurement alliances, contract renegotiations, and vertical integration of key subassemblies. Scenario planning and dynamic cost modeling have become essential tools for risk assessment, enabling decision makers to anticipate policy shifts and calibrate pricing strategies accordingly. Overall, the cumulative impact of the 2025 tariff framework underscores the importance of supply chain resilience, cost transparency, and agile manufacturing approaches in preserving competitiveness within an increasingly complex trade environment.

Delving into Critical Segmentation Layers Revealing How Power Source, Equipment Type, Working Height, Application, End User, and Sales Channel Influence Demand Dynamics

In-depth segmentation analysis provides a structured lens through which to interpret demand patterns and customize strategic initiatives for the slab scissor lift market. By dissecting the landscape across multiple dimensions, stakeholders can identify high-value segments, anticipate emerging preferences, and optimize resource allocation. This multifaceted approach illuminates performance expectations, adoption barriers, and competitive dynamics associated with each segment.

Examining the markets by power source reveals distinct performance and environmental profiles. Diesel engines continue to deliver high torque and extended duty cycles for heavy-duty outdoor applications, whereas gasoline variants offer cost-effective and readily available fuel options. Electric propulsion systems, whether powered by traditional lead acid batteries or advanced lithium ion cells, have gained traction in indoor and noise-sensitive environments due to zero emissions and reduced acoustic footprint. Hybrid configurations further bridge operational demands, with parallel hybrid designs prioritizing power flexibility and series architectures optimizing fuel efficiency during extended operations.

Differentiation based on equipment type distinguishes manual slab scissor lifts, which rely on operator exertion for positioning, from self propelled platforms equipped with integrated drive systems for enhanced mobility and autonomy. Working height classifications spanning up to 26 feet, between 26 to 40 feet, and above 40 feet dictate deployment scenarios ranging from low-level access and maintenance to heavy-duty construction and industrial installations.

Application and end user segmentation underscores the diverse use cases driving market uptake. Construction projects demand high-capacity lifts to ensure worker safety and productivity, while maintenance operations benefit from nimble platforms designed for routine inspections. Manufacturing facilities prioritize precision and uptime, and warehousing and logistics centers require rapid deployment to support order fulfillment. Sales channels encompass established dealer networks, direct engagement with original equipment manufacturers, and burgeoning online platforms that reflect evolving procurement preferences and distribution models shaping overall market accessibility.

Exploring Regional Contrasts and Opportunities Across the Americas, Europe Middle East & Africa, and Asia-Pacific Reflecting Geopolitical and Economic Drivers

The Americas region continues to exhibit robust activity, driven by a blend of infrastructure revitalization, industrial automation, and commercial construction initiatives. In North America, significant investment in utilities, transportation networks, and urban redevelopment has spurred demand for a diverse portfolio of slab scissor lifts, especially models that balance performance with compliance to increasingly stringent emissions and safety regulations. Rental fleets in particular have expanded their footprint, prioritizing electric and hybrid platforms capable of operating in indoor facilities and energy-sensitive environments. Central and South American markets present varied adoption trajectories, with emerging economies aligning with global safety standards while navigating currency fluctuations and logistical challenges that influence equipment deployment strategies.

Meanwhile, the Europe Middle East & Africa corridor presents a mosaic of demand drivers shaped by regulatory harmonization, energy diversification, and infrastructure modernization. Western Europe’s legacy market for electric and noise-optimized solutions contrasts with the Gulf Cooperation Council’s focus on heavy-duty diesel lifts for large-scale construction and petrochemical projects. In Africa, infrastructural expansion programs and mining operations are elevating the profile of ruggedized platforms capable of performing under harsh environmental conditions. Across this region, standardized safety protocols and certification requirements are catalyzing the transition toward electric and hybrid technologies as stakeholders aim to align with sustainability goals.

Asia-Pacific stands out for its rapid urbanization, industrial expansion, and technological adoption. Major economies in East Asia are pioneering advanced battery systems and integrated telematics, setting benchmarks for smart fleet management. Southeast Asian nations, driven by manufacturing and logistic hub growth, demand versatile lifts that can adapt to tight spaces and mixed-use facilities. In Oceania, the construction sector’s focus on resilient infrastructure has amplified interest in high capacity and high reach configurations. Collectively, these regional dynamics underscore the importance of localized strategies, regulatory navigation, and partnerships to harness diverse market opportunities.
